    Fall in Utah is a Magical time of year. The temp is just right,mid 50s in the early mornings getting up the 80s by afternoons. The mountains have put on their beautiful fall coats of red and yellow, orange and gold and still some green mixed in. Cynthia is bringing in fresh Tomatoes peppers and of course squash. The beans are done, but the onions and carrots are ready to come out of the ground. She is a farm girl and although the days of her fathers dairy farm are gone she still has her garden. The real farmers are getting in the last hay cuttings, Peaches, Pears , and Apples are really coming on and the cattle and Sheep ranchers are getting ready to bring their animals down out of the mountain pastures for their trip to the West Desert.Crystal blue skies are gone this weekend as a storm is moving in. I hope it's gone soon so I can finish my belt instalation. I hope to take some friends thru the mountains later this week before the leaves are gone.

    Last week here in Vermont, Summer made a comeback. Last week temps were in the 80's, and sunny, dry.

    But now we have wet and much cooler weather on the way. A slow moving cold front will be partially interact with the remnants of Phillipe, which is currently in the Atlantic. The result will be rain, which will be heavy at times, especially in the Champlain Valley and the Adirondacks of New York. The rain wont be quite as heavy in The Eastern Vermont and especially New Hampshire. By evening, there may be 2 to 4 inches of rain where the heaviest rain is expected to fall, and less elsewhere. Thank fully, the recent dry spell will prevent widespread flooding, though isolated flooding is still possible. It will be a lot cooler with highs in the 60's.

    Sunday will be quieter day, though scattered showers will continue. It will be cooler yet, with only in the mid 50s's and a reminder that it is fall. Sunday night, a few snow flurries are likely at the mountain summits, though no accumulation is expected.

    The upcoming week will be certainly be more fall-like and unfortunately, unsettled. There is a slight chance for on-& off showers through Thursday, with a better chance on Friday. High temps will gradually be in the upper 50's to low 60's, with lows lows in the 40's.

    We are stuck in a weather rut. We have a slow moving upper level-low pressure system will be just crawling along from west to east, just to our north. That means more of the same weather for as far as we can see, although there will be a few tweeks one way or the other.

    One of those "Tweeks" will be on Thursday as the low is closest to us as if tracks to the east. After some morning sunshine on Thursday, there will be scattered showers during the afternoon.

    An other "Tweek" will be in the other direction with some sunshine on Friday. But still, there will also be plenty of clouds around.

    There will be a partial eclipse of the sun on Saturday in the early to-mid afternoon hours. But most of us will find it difficult to see. It looks mostly cloudy during the day, but dry. There could be a few breaks in the cloud cover in order to catch a glimpse of he eclpse, especially the farther north you are.

    Not much changes in the weather after that as we get into the start of next week. It will remain relatively dry, but there will be lots of clouds around with just a few sunny breaks from time to time. There may be just a few showers late Monday into Tuesday.
